The Importance of a Comprehensive Business Plan
Starting a business can be an exciting and rewarding experience, but it also comes with a lot of challenges and uncertainties. One of the most important steps in setting up a successful business is creating a comprehensive business plan. A business plan is a written document that outlines your goals, strategies, and financial projections for your business. It serves as a roadmap for your company and helps you make informed decisions as you navigate the complexities of entrepreneurship.

While every business plan will vary depending on the type of business and industry, there are some key elements that should be included in every business plan. These include:
Executive Summary: This is a brief overview of your business, including your mission statement, products or services, and goals.
Market Analysis: This section should include research on your target market, industry trends, and competition.
Marketing and Sales Strategies: Here, you should outline your marketing and sales strategies, including how you will reach your target audience and generate revenue.
Operations and Management: This section should detail your business structure, management team, and day-to-day operations.
Financial Projections: This is where you will include your financial forecasts, such as income statements, cash flow projections, and balance sheets.
Risk Assessment: It's important to identify potential risks and how you plan to mitigate them in your business plan.
